OldComp.cz

Komunitní diskuzní fórum pro fanoušky historických počítačů


Právě je 29.03.2024, 01:26

Všechny časy jsou v UTC + 1 hodina [ Letní čas ]




Odeslat nové téma Odpovědět na téma  [ Příspěvků: 12 ] 
Autor Zpráva
PříspěvekNapsal: 27.12.2017, 11:25 
Offline
Kecálek
Uživatelský avatar

Registrován: 24.03.2014, 08:10
Příspěvky: 206
Has thanked: 80 times
Been thanked: 123 times
Ahojte, stavím si kempston joystick, ale s klávesami. Prosím vás, budou v něm jen spojené dráty, nebo i nějaké součástky (odpory, diody...). A větev 5V netřeba?

Me to totiž nějak nefunguje. Nejdříve jsem myslel, že je to pájecí kapalinou, co mi zatekla do tlačítek. Ale po odpojení všech drátu od tlačítek (tzn. dráty jsou ve vzduchu) mi basicova smyčka PRINT IN 31 pořád vrací hodnotu, místo aby vracela 0.

Prosim o radu jak to správně postavit. Na netu jsou jen schémata kempston Interface. Jo, připojuji to ke kempston portu na MB-02 +.


Dik

Hood

_________________
http://hood.speccy.cz
http://sarah.speccy.cz


Nahoru
 Profil  
 
PříspěvekNapsal: 27.12.2017, 12:49 
Offline
Óm Nejvyšší
Uživatelský avatar

Registrován: 28.01.2016, 23:57
Příspěvky: 3756
Has thanked: 213 times
Been thanked: 388 times
Nevim, skoly nemam, ale neni tam zapotrebi nejake pull-up odpory? Normalni joystick ti funguje?

_________________
Nikdy nediskutujte s blbcem. Stáhne vás na svoji úroveň a vyhraje zkušeností.


Nahoru
 Profil  
 
PříspěvekNapsal: 27.12.2017, 12:52 
Offline
Kecálek
Uživatelský avatar

Registrován: 24.03.2014, 08:10
Příspěvky: 206
Has thanked: 80 times
Been thanked: 123 times
hood píše:
Ahojte, stavím si kempston joystick, ale s klávesami. Prosím vás, budou v něm jen spojené dráty, nebo i nějaké součástky (odpory, diody...). A větev 5V netřeba?

Me to totiž nějak nefunguje. Nejdříve jsem myslel, že je to pájecí kapalinou, co mi zatekla do tlačítek. Ale po odpojení všech drátu od tlačítek (tzn. dráty jsou ve vzduchu) mi basicova smyčka PRINT IN 31 pořád vrací hodnotu, místo aby vracela 0.

Prosim o radu jak to správně postavit. Na netu jsou jen schémata kempston Interface. Jo, připojuji to ke kempston portu na MB-02 +.


Dik

Hood


Zapoměl jsem dodat, že jako GND používám stínění kabelu. Není to zdroj problémů? Kabel má cca 2m.

Co to jsou pull up odpory? Že mezi GND a signál dám odpor do cesty?

_________________
http://hood.speccy.cz
http://sarah.speccy.cz


Nahoru
 Profil  
 
PříspěvekNapsal: 27.12.2017, 12:53 
Offline
Kecálek
Uživatelský avatar

Registrován: 24.03.2014, 08:10
Příspěvky: 206
Has thanked: 80 times
Been thanked: 123 times
Kubik píše:
Nevim, skoly nemam, ale neni tam zapotrebi nejake pull-up odpory? Normalni joystick ti funguje?


Ano, klasický kempston joystick vrací pěkně čísla jen při aktivaci smeru/fire a jinak se vrací 0. Ach jo, to jsou lapalie. :suicide:

_________________
http://hood.speccy.cz
http://sarah.speccy.cz


Nahoru
 Profil  
 
PříspěvekNapsal: 27.12.2017, 13:38 
Offline
Kecálek
Uživatelský avatar

Registrován: 24.03.2014, 08:10
Příspěvky: 206
Has thanked: 80 times
Been thanked: 123 times
zxcygnus píše:
1/ co máš za interface? UR-4? DG192k? DG80k? něco jiného?

2/ pullup - tady to máš krátké a výstižné https://cs.wikipedia.org/wiki/Pull_up_rezistor - ještě jednodušeji, rezistorem taháš napětí měkce nahoru (pullup) od GND (0V) k Vcc a tlačítkem to spojíš natvrdo s GND, tím uděláš z log. 1 log. 0 na vstupu hradla po dobu stisknutí tlačítka, ok? Příp. obráceně s pulldown.


Dik za vysvětlení. Mám kempston Interface přímo v MB-02+.

_________________
http://hood.speccy.cz
http://sarah.speccy.cz


Nahoru
 Profil  
 
PříspěvekNapsal: 27.12.2017, 15:16 
Offline
Kecálek
Uživatelský avatar

Registrován: 24.03.2014, 08:10
Příspěvky: 206
Has thanked: 80 times
Been thanked: 123 times
Doda píše:
Staci pouze draty, musi to fungovat. Jednotlive smery a "fire" jen spojujes se zemi. Ve vychozim stavu neni nic spojeneho s nicim.

Jestli ti to dava nejake cislo, asi mas nekde zkrat. Nemas merak? Alespon nejaky za stovku?


Merak mám. Nic nepipa. Jakmile to zapojim do mbcka tak pipa téměř vše se vším. A nemůže být Teda určitě problém s tím, že jsem použil stínění kabelu jako gnd?

A myslíš když Merak na pípák haze čísla tak to by neměl?

_________________
http://hood.speccy.cz
http://sarah.speccy.cz


Nahoru
 Profil  
 
PříspěvekNapsal: 27.12.2017, 16:03 
Offline
Kecálek
Uživatelský avatar

Registrován: 24.03.2014, 08:10
Příspěvky: 206
Has thanked: 80 times
Been thanked: 123 times
danhard píše:
Co to dělá, když tam nemáš zapojenej kabel joystiku ?
Co to dělá , když ho tam připojíš a na druhém konci jsou jen volné dráty ?
Je tam nějaký rozdíl ? Je - tak se podívej jak jsi zprasil letování koncovky kabelu a jestli jsi při tom nepoužil nějakou "vodičku" z garáže, se kterou se Ti tak bezvadně letujou okapy :lol:


Hmm, už na konektoru 9pin Cannon jsem použil pájecí kapalinu. Tak, já to zkusím odcvakat nebo vykoupat v lihu.

Až budu doma tak zkusím, cos mi doporučil. Případně zkusím připojit samotný fungl nový 9 pin Cannon. Co mi basic vrátí.

_________________
http://hood.speccy.cz
http://sarah.speccy.cz


Nahoru
 Profil  
 
PříspěvekNapsal: 27.12.2017, 16:15 
Offline
Kecálek
Uživatelský avatar

Registrován: 24.03.2014, 08:10
Příspěvky: 206
Has thanked: 80 times
Been thanked: 123 times
Martin8bity píše:
Ja bych to nejdriv ladil bez joystisku. Pokud tam nemas bez joye pri cteni 0, je nekde zrada. Vstup z joye je delany tak, ze jsou tam pullupy 4k7 a za nimi je 6 invertoru 74LS04 (IO10) a ty jsou pres odpory 10k pripojene k 8255. Nejvyssi dva bity jsou natvrdo na 0. Ja bych tedy zmeril, co mas na vstupech IO10 a co na vystupech. Od toho se pak muzes odpichnout dal. Bez zapojeneho joysticku.

Jeste mne napada, zda je ta 8255 spravne incializovana? Kdo se o ni stara?


Díky všem. 8255 by měla být ok. Když ten nefungující kabel vyndam a zasunu standardní kempston joystick, vše ok.

Podle mě to co píšeš je samotný kempston Interface, ale já dělám jen joystick. Já všechno co píšeš bych měl mít už v samotném MB čku.

_________________
http://hood.speccy.cz
http://sarah.speccy.cz


Nahoru
 Profil  
 
PříspěvekNapsal: 27.12.2017, 17:02 
Offline
Pan Generální

Registrován: 01.12.2017, 21:01
Příspěvky: 2062
Bydliště: BA-Petržalka :(
Has thanked: 18 times
Been thanked: 323 times
Však rozober ten fungujúci joystick, a odkopíruj zapojenie. Číňania to vedia, tak to musíš vedieť aj ty. :D Zober merák, prepípaj koncovku, čo kam vedie.
Neviem ako inde, ale v Didaktik M má kempston joystick prepojené dva vodiče v konektore, tie zapínajú napájanie interfejsu len pri zapojenom joysticku.

_________________
Oznamy o novom príspevku mi na mail chodia iba sporadicky, takže keď sa nehlásim v diskusii, tak je to tým. V 80% nepríde mail vôbec.


Nahoru
 Profil  
 
PříspěvekNapsal: 27.12.2017, 18:37 
Offline
Pan Štábní
Uživatelský avatar

Registrován: 14.05.2013, 19:10
Příspěvky: 1486
Bydliště: Kurim
Has thanked: 828 times
Been thanked: 577 times
Kempston joystick jsou jen tlacitka/mikrospinace proti spolecnemu vyvodu (GND). Zapojuj to po jednom a uvidis.

_________________
http://www.8bity.cz


Nahoru
 Profil  
 
PříspěvekNapsal: 27.12.2017, 20:26 
Offline
Pan Štábní
Uživatelský avatar

Registrován: 12.05.2013, 21:39
Příspěvky: 1970
Bydliště: Praha
Has thanked: 85 times
Been thanked: 255 times
Mereni jen n "pipnuti" neni dostatecne. Mezi draty musi byt nekonecny odpor, protoze i stovky ohmu to sepnou, takze mer odpor na rozsah treba 20k.

Ale jak radi jini, rozeber to a zacni jednim dratem.


Nahoru
 Profil  
 
PříspěvekNapsal: 29.12.2017, 03:59 
Offline
Kecálek
Uživatelský avatar

Registrován: 24.03.2014, 08:10
Příspěvky: 206
Has thanked: 80 times
Been thanked: 123 times
Diky vsem za radu. Je to vyreseno. Chyba se projevovala tak, ze napr. po dvou minutach zacaly na portu 31 nabihat ruzne hodnoty. Jedna z nich tam vsak visela porad. Tak jsem zjistil, ze je to zluty dratek:). Odpajel jsem jej z Canonu, chyba se prestala projevovat. Tak jsem jej pripajel zpet a chyba uz nenastala. Vse jsem zapojil a slape to. (to jsem predtim jeste vykoupal canona v lihu a stejne to nepomohlo).

Doporucuji zhotovit pro parany, setrite tak svou klavesnici.

Jeste jednou dekuji za vsechny rady.


Hood

_________________
http://hood.speccy.cz
http://sarah.speccy.cz


Nahoru
 Profil  
 
Zobrazit příspěvky za předchozí:  Seřadit podle  
Odeslat nové téma Odpovědět na téma  [ Příspěvků: 12 ] 

Všechny časy jsou v UTC + 1 hodina [ Letní čas ]


Kdo je online

Uživatelé procházející toto fórum: Bing [Bot] a 8 návštevníků


Nemůžete zakládat nová témata v tomto fóru
Nemůžete odpovídat v tomto fóru
Nemůžete upravovat své příspěvky v tomto fóru
Nemůžete mazat své příspěvky v tomto fóru
Nemůžete přikládat soubory v tomto fóru

Hledat:
Přejít na:  
Založeno na phpBB® Forum Software © phpBB Group
Český překlad – phpBB.cz